]> git.sesse.net Git - vlc/commitdiff
missing vlc_mutex_destroy in case of failure.
authorRémi Duraffort <ivoire@videolan.org>
Wed, 1 Apr 2009 20:28:19 +0000 (22:28 +0200)
committerRémi Duraffort <ivoire@videolan.org>
Wed, 1 Apr 2009 20:28:19 +0000 (22:28 +0200)
src/control/media_player.c

index c73809a6a2a599c30b622a32fe6b4091832a57ad..1e0c3c7ab58c71c24f24f04358c807161bdf7339 100644 (file)
@@ -287,6 +287,7 @@ libvlc_media_player_new( libvlc_instance_t * p_libvlc_instance,
             p_libvlc_instance, p_e );
     if( libvlc_exception_raised( p_e ) )
     {
+        vlc_mutex_destroy( &p_mi->object_lock );
         free( p_mi );
         return NULL;
     }